Emerging Trends in Chemical Pump Design for the Future

The landscape of chemical pump design is evolving rapidly, driven by the need for greater efficiency, sustainability, and adaptability. One of the most critical emerging trends is the integration of smart technology. Chemical pumps equipped with IoT sensors can provide real-time monitoring and data analytics, allowing operators to optimize performance, predict maintenance needs, and reduce downtime. This connectivity not only enhances operational efficiency but also contributes to environmental sustainability by minimizing resource waste and energy consumption.

Another significant trend is the move towards materials that can withstand more aggressive chemicals while reducing corrosion. Innovations in composite materials and coatings are enabling the development of pumps that offer improved durability and longer service life. Additionally, the shift towards modular designs is simplifying maintenance and allowing for customization based on specific industry requirements. This flexibility in design ensures that facilities can adapt to changing demands while maintaining efficiency and safety in chemical handling processes.

Top Chemical Pump Types Revolutionizing Industrial Applications

In today's rapidly evolving industrial landscape, the demand for advanced chemical pump technology is at an all-time high. Various types of chemical pumps are rising to prominence, each designed to tackle specific challenges in the transfer and management of corrosive and hazardous fluids. Among the frontrunners are magnetic drive pumps, which eliminate the need for seals and offer leak-free operations, thus enhancing safety and efficiency in chemical processing. Another noteworthy innovation is the diaphragm pump, known for its ability to handle viscous and shear-sensitive fluids without damaging their properties.

When selecting the right chemical pump for your application, consider the fluid characteristics, such as viscosity and temperature. Tip: Always ensure compatibility between the pump materials and the chemicals being handled to avoid premature wear or failure. Additionally, the operating environment plays a crucial role; ensure the pump is rated for the conditions it will face, including potential exposure to external elements.
